I am new to betting. I remember as a kid my folks would go to OTB once in a blue moon for horse race betting.
A horse might have 3 - 1 odds. Bet $1, get $3 back. Seems easy.
Now, at least with football? I'll see +200. That means that if you bet $100, you get $200, right?
But then right below that for the other team, it might be -170. That means that to win $100, you have to bet $170?
Why the reverse logic right next to each other? Why don't they show +200 and then I think that -170 becomes +58? Both get read the same way - bet $100 get $x back.
